几道ASP.NET面试题,大家来帮忙看看(在线等),.谢谢!
1. 如何理解委托?委托和事件相同吗?
2. UDP连接和TCP连接的异同。
3. 链表和数组的区别,各有什么优缺点.
4. 什么是内存泄漏,怎样最简单的方法判断被存泄漏 ?
5. SQL Server的两种索引是何形式?索引的作用?索引的优缺点?
6. 微软推出了一系列的Application Block,请举出您所知道的Application Block并说明其作用?
7. 请编程遍历页面上所有TextBox控件并给它赋值为string.Empty?
8. 请说出强名的含义
9. (单选)
如下程序的运行结果是:public abstract class A
{
public A()
{
Console.WriteLine('A');
}
public virtual void Fun()
{
Console.WriteLine("A.Fun()");
}
}
public class B: A
{
public B()
{
Console.WriteLine('B');
}
public new void Fun()
{
Console.WriteLine("B.Fun()");
}
public static void Main()
{
A a = new B();
a.Fun();
}
}
1. A B A.Fun()
2. A B B.Fun()
3. B A A.Fun()
4. B A B.Fun()
10. 以下程序打印结果是什么:
public class A
{
private void printA()
{
console.writeline(printA");
}
private virtual valueA()
{
console.writeline(valueA");
}
public classs B:A
{
new private void printA()
{
console.writeline(printB");
}
private override valueA()
{
console.writeline(valueB");
}
}
pub static int main(String[] args)
{
B BTemp=new B();
A ATemp=BTemp;
ATemp.printA();
ATemp.valueA();
BTemp.printA();
BTemp.valueA();
}
11.public class BassTest
{
public BassTest()
{
}
}
public class BassTemp:BassTest
{
private BassTemp()
{
}
}
请问以上程序错误吗?为什么?
问题点数:100、回复次数:24Top
1 楼caicaibao(菜菜(包))回复于 2006-03-08 10:22:05 得分 0
题目不错,我好几道都不会,等答案,帮顶Top
2 楼tjxuemo(一汐)回复于 2006-03-08 10:32:55 得分 0
怎么看也不像是ASP.NET的面试题呀Top
3 楼beiouwolf(beiouwolf)回复于 2006-03-08 10:36:16 得分 0
这些都能一口回答的....那是微软认证网络工程师...Top
4 楼slayerbb(名字被抢了)回复于 2006-03-08 10:57:00 得分 10
其实有很多工具被我们忽略了。例如这个早已出现的Application Block,
是微软出的一个.NET Helper工具包,包括一个数据库工具和一个异常处理工具。
#数据库工具:执行SQL命令、存储过程并返回DataReader或DataSet或不返回;
#异常处理工具:处理、跟踪、记录异常。
Top
5 楼v192(人都是環境逼出來的,所以往死裏逼我吧)回复于 2006-03-08 11:09:39 得分 0
很基础的,流传很广的面试题,见了很多次了Top
6 楼Anthony88(Anthony)回复于 2006-03-08 11:10:37 得分 0
恩。不错呀
全面考查一个人的计算机水平呀Top
7 楼wing2002li2(飞天)回复于 2006-03-08 11:18:06 得分 0
ding ,看来我得水平好差Top
8 楼rockplayer(www.Rockplayer.net)回复于 2006-03-14 17:06:59 得分 0
顶啊....Top
9 楼minibear221(小波拿巴)回复于 2006-03-14 17:14:01 得分 0
不要乱感慨啊 别人是来请求解决问题的哦 哪位来直接搞定问题啊Top
10 楼yzujjcb()回复于 2006-03-14 17:24:42 得分 0
不知道Top
11 楼Eric_Net(Never had a dream come true)回复于 2006-03-14 17:27:23 得分 10
虽然刚学.net
还是赶快抄下来 充实下自己
其他很模糊 惭愧啊
帮顶
索引分
簇索引 和非簇索引
作用:可以利用索引快速访问数据库表中的特定信息。昨天刚看了眼
Top
12 楼sweet12345(幸福的狗狗)回复于 2006-03-14 17:29:06 得分 10
Dim ctrl As Control
For Each ctrl In Me.Controls
If TypeOf ctrl Is TextBox Then
ctrl.Text = "abc"
End If
NextTop
13 楼sweet12345(幸福的狗狗)回复于 2006-03-14 17:31:43 得分 10
7. 请编程遍历页面上所有TextBox控件并给它赋值为string.Empty?
Dim ctrl As Control
For Each ctrl In Me.Controls
If TypeOf ctrl Is TextBox Then
ctrl.Text = String.Empty
End If
NextTop
14 楼menuvb(戏子,白日做梦)回复于 2006-03-14 17:39:33 得分 0
学习Top
15 楼lishidong(软件开发者)回复于 2006-03-14 17:43:18 得分 10
Dim ctrl As Control
For Each ctrl In Me.Controls
If TypeOf ctrl Is TextBox Then
ctrl.Text = "abc"
End If
NextTop
16 楼menuvb(戏子,白日做梦)回复于 2006-03-14 17:48:49 得分 10
http://shop.itclan.cn/user1/10/9146.shtmlTop
17 楼haolaiwu(宁愿相信世界上有鬼,也不相信女人那张嘴)回复于 2006-03-14 18:03:18 得分 0
呵呵
好多都不知道啊Top
18 楼weiwei6054(踏雪無痕->漂泊雪狼)回复于 2006-03-14 18:03:29 得分 10
关于Application Block
请看
http://www.microsoft.com/china/MSDN/library/EnterpriseDevelopment/BuildDistApp/Vsdnbdadaab_rm.mspxTop
19 楼Eddie005(♂) №.零零伍 (♂)回复于 2006-03-14 18:16:15 得分 0
5. SQL Server的两种索引是何形式?索引的作用?索引的优缺点?
这个问题有点疑问:唯一索引、聚集索引、非聚集索引Top
20 楼zhongkeruanjian(编程亮子)回复于 2006-03-14 18:25:11 得分 10
5. SQL Server的两种索引是何形式?索引的作用?索引的优缺点?
出题的本意应该是索引的存在形式。就聚集索引、非聚集索引
什么是内存泄漏,怎样最简单的方法判断被存泄漏 ?
这个可真不知道。汗Top
21 楼youyuan1980(水云间)回复于 2006-03-14 18:29:12 得分 0
看起来好难啊。Top
22 楼boyceyu(思无涯)回复于 2006-03-14 18:49:54 得分 10
我的答案:
7、for(int i = 0; i < this.Controls.Count; i++)
{
if (this.Controls[i] is TextBox)
{
((TextBox)this.Controls[i]).Text = string.Empty;
}
}
9、选择第一项
10、print A
value B
print B
value B
11、没有错。构造器不可继承,子类的构造器可以是private,父类的默认构造器不能为私有,因为子类要调用父类的默认构造器。Top
23 楼MJJ_Hua()回复于 2006-03-14 21:20:04 得分 10
7.
foreach(Control con in this.Controls[1].Controls)
{
if(con is TextBox)
{
((TextBox)con).Text=string.Empty;
}
}
Top
24 楼ldw701(★水若寒★)回复于 2006-07-06 17:40:00 得分 0
markTop




